Accenture (NYSE:ACN – Get Free Report) will likely be issuing its Q2 2026 results before the market opens on Thursday, March 19th. Analysts expect Accenture to post earnings of $2.87 per share and revenue of $17.7999 billion for the quarter. Accenture has set its FY 2026 guidance at 13.520-13.900 EPS. Individuals can find conference call details on the company’s upcoming Q2 2026 earning report page for the latest details on the call scheduled for Thursday, March 19, 2026 at 8:00 AM ET.
Accenture (NYSE:ACN –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, December 18th. The information technology services provider reported $3.94 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.73 by $0.21. The business had revenue of $18.74 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$18.51 billion. Accenture had a net margin of 10.76% and a return on equity of 26.65%. The company’s revenue was up 5.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the prior year, the business posted $3.59 earnings per share. On average, analysts expect Accenture to post $13 EPS for the current fiscal year and $14 EPS for the next fiscal year.

About Accenture
Accenture is a global professional services company that provides a broad range of services and solutions in strategy, consulting, digital, technology and operations. The firm works with organizations across industries to design and implement business transformation programs, deploy and manage enterprise technology, optimize operations, and develop customer and digital experiences. Its offerings encompass management and technology consulting, systems integration, application and infrastructure services, cloud migration and managed services, as well as security and analytics capabilities.
The company delivers industry- and function-specific solutions, combining consulting expertise with proprietary tools, platforms and partnerships with major technology vendors.
